I'd see what resources I had or could put my hands on.
Off the top of my head, I'd have Five Reigns, Robson Lowe, and a smattering of GEOSIX. If I was serious, I'd join the KGVI Collectors' Society and grab the rest of the applicable copies of GEOSIX.
I just have an accumulation and not a true collection, so I can't be specific.
Aside from having a Stanley GIbbons 1840-1970 catalog, I would also recommend finding a copy of the Commonwealth Catalog. I think the last edition was the 19th, issued in 2008.
